黑狐家游戏

电脑虚拟化技术怎么开启视频教程,电脑虚拟化技术怎么开启视频

欧气 5 0

本文目录导读:

  1. 电脑虚拟化技术概述
  2. 与视频相关的虚拟化应用场景

《电脑虚拟化技术下视频开启全攻略:从原理到操作步骤》

电脑虚拟化技术概述

电脑虚拟化技术是一种将计算机的物理资源(如CPU、内存、硬盘等)进行抽象和划分,使得多个操作系统或应用程序能够在同一台物理计算机上独立运行的技术,在现代计算机领域,虚拟化技术有着广泛的应用,例如在服务器领域可以提高资源利用率,在桌面环境下可以方便地进行系统测试、运行多个操作系统实例等。

(一)虚拟化技术的类型

1、硬件虚拟化

电脑虚拟化技术怎么开启视频教程,电脑虚拟化技术怎么开启视频

图片来源于网络,如有侵权联系删除

- 这是最底层的虚拟化类型,它直接在物理硬件上创建虚拟机(VM),虚拟机可以运行不同的操作系统,硬件虚拟化需要CPU的支持,例如Intel的VT - x技术和AMD的AMD - V技术,这些技术允许CPU在硬件层面上对虚拟机进行高效的管理,如虚拟CPU的调度、内存的隔离等。

2、操作系统级虚拟化

- 这种虚拟化是在操作系统内部实现的,它允许在一个操作系统上创建多个隔离的用户空间实例,每个实例可以看作是一个独立的“容器”,容器共享操作系统内核,但在用户空间层面是相互隔离的,可以运行不同的应用程序,操作系统级虚拟化相对于硬件虚拟化,资源消耗更小,启动速度更快,适合于部署轻量级的应用。

与视频相关的虚拟化应用场景

1、视频编辑与渲染

- 在视频编辑领域,虚拟化技术可以让用户在同一台电脑上运行多个不同的视频编辑软件版本或者操作系统环境下的视频编辑工具,一个用户可能需要在Windows系统下使用Adobe Premiere Pro进行视频编辑,同时又想在Linux系统下尝试DaVinci Resolve进行相同视频的不同风格编辑,通过虚拟化技术,可以轻松创建Windows和Linux虚拟机,分别安装对应的软件,避免了双系统安装的复杂性和硬件资源的重复配置。

- 在视频渲染方面,虚拟化可以将渲染任务分配到不同的虚拟机或者容器中,利用多核CPU和大内存的优势,加速渲染进程,通过创建多个虚拟机,每个虚拟机分配一定的CPU核心和内存,将视频渲染任务拆分成多个子任务并行处理。

2、视频播放与流媒体

- 对于视频播放,虚拟化技术可以用于创建安全的播放环境,一些企业可能需要在隔离的环境下播放特定的视频内容,防止视频中的恶意软件感染企业内部网络,通过创建一个独立的虚拟机或者容器,将视频播放软件安装在其中,即使视频文件存在安全风险,也不会影响到主机系统和企业网络。

- 在流媒体方面,虚拟化可以用于搭建流媒体服务器的测试环境,开发人员可以在虚拟机中快速搭建不同操作系统下的流媒体服务器,如Windows Server下的Windows Media Services或者Linux下的NGINX - RTMP,对视频流的推送、拉取、转码等功能进行测试。

三、开启电脑虚拟化技术以支持视频相关应用的步骤

(一)检查硬件支持

1、CPU支持

电脑虚拟化技术怎么开启视频教程,电脑虚拟化技术怎么开启视频

图片来源于网络,如有侵权联系删除

- 对于Intel CPU,需要查看是否支持VT - x技术,可以通过访问Intel官方网站,根据CPU型号查询其技术规格,确认是否具备VT - x功能,也可以使用软件工具进行检测,例如CPU - Z软件,在其“CPU”选项卡中查看是否有“VT - x”字样的标识。

- 对于AMD CPU,检查是否支持AMD - V技术,同样可以在AMD官方网站查询CPU型号的技术参数,或者使用类似的硬件检测软件,如AIDA64,在其“CPU”相关模块中查找是否有AMD - V的标识。

2、BIOS设置中的虚拟化支持

- 重启计算机,进入BIOS设置界面,不同品牌的计算机进入BIOS的方法可能不同,一般常见的是在开机时按下Del、F2或者F10键等。

- 在BIOS中找到“Advanced”(高级)或者“Security”(安全)等相关选项卡,在其中寻找与虚拟化相关的设置项,例如对于Intel VT - x技术,可能会显示为“Intel Virtualization Technology”,对于AMD - V技术可能会显示为“AMD - V”,将其设置为“Enabled”(启用)状态。

- 保存BIOS设置并退出。

(二)操作系统中的虚拟化设置(以Windows为例)

1、Windows功能中的虚拟化组件

- 在Windows 10或Windows 11中,打开“控制面板”,选择“程序”,然后点击“启用或关闭Windows功能”。

- 在弹出的窗口中,找到“Hyper - V”选项(如果是要使用其他虚拟化技术,如VirtualBox等,则需要另行下载安装对应的软件),Hyper - V是Windows自带的虚拟化平台,勾选“Hyper - V”相关的组件,包括“Hyper - V管理工具”等。

- 点击“确定”后,系统会自动安装和配置Hyper - V相关组件,这可能需要重启计算机。

2、虚拟机创建与视频相关软件安装

电脑虚拟化技术怎么开启视频教程,电脑虚拟化技术怎么开启视频

图片来源于网络,如有侵权联系删除

- 安装完成后,可以通过“开始菜单”中的“Hyper - V管理器”打开Hyper - V管理界面。

- 在Hyper - V管理器中,点击“新建”来创建一个虚拟机,按照向导提示,选择虚拟机的名称、内存大小、虚拟硬盘大小等参数,在安装操作系统时,可以选择Windows或者Linux等适合视频相关应用的操作系统。

- 安装完操作系统后,在虚拟机中安装视频编辑软件(如Adobe Premiere Pro、Final Cut Pro等)或者视频播放软件(如VLC、PotPlayer等)。

(三)在虚拟机中优化视频性能

1、显卡直通(如果硬件支持)

- 如果电脑的硬件和虚拟化平台支持显卡直通技术,可以将物理显卡直接分配给虚拟机使用,这样在虚拟机中进行视频编辑、播放高清视频等操作时,可以获得更好的图形性能,以Hyper - V为例,需要在主机BIOS和Hyper - V设置中进行相关配置,并且要确保显卡驱动在虚拟机中正确安装。

2、内存和CPU资源分配

- 根据视频应用的需求,合理分配虚拟机的内存和CPU资源,对于视频编辑软件,可能需要较大的内存(如8GB以上)和较多的CPU核心(如4核以上),可以在虚拟机设置中调整这些参数,以提高视频处理的效率。

通过以上步骤,就可以开启电脑虚拟化技术,并在虚拟机环境中有效地进行视频相关的应用,无论是视频编辑、渲染还是播放等操作都能够在安全、高效的虚拟化环境中实现。

黑狐家游戏
  • 评论列表

留言评论